Comparing the Sequins Bag to Other Chanel Styles:
The sequins bag, priced at $945.00, occupies a fascinating middle ground within the vast Chanel handbag landscape. Let's compare it to some other popular options:
* Chanel Nylon Hand Pochette Bag: Nylon pochettes are generally less expensive than sequin bags, reflecting the difference in materials. They offer a more casual, everyday appeal, perfect for carrying essentials. While lacking the glamour of sequins, their practicality and lighter weight make them a popular choice for those seeking a less formal Chanel accessory. The price difference often reflects the simpler construction and less labor-intensive production process.
* Chanel Velvet Clutch Bag: Velvet clutches offer a luxurious, sophisticated alternative to the sequins bag. The rich texture of the velvet provides a different kind of visual appeal, often favored for evening events. The price point can vary depending on the embellishments and size, but generally falls within a similar range to the sequin bag, reflecting the use of high-quality materials and intricate construction. The choice between velvet and sequins often comes down to personal preference – the subtle elegance of velvet versus the dazzling sparkle of sequins.
* Chanel Rainbow Flap Bag: The iconic Chanel flap bag, especially in a rainbow iteration, commands a significantly higher price. This is due to its instantly recognizable status as a classic Chanel design, its use of premium leather, and the complex quilting technique that defines the bag's silhouette. The rainbow variation adds another layer of value due to its unique and highly sought-after design. The sequins bag, while beautiful, lacks the same heritage and iconic status as the classic flap bag.
* Chanel Quilted Clutch Bag: Quilted clutch bags, often made from leather or lambskin, are a staple in the Chanel collection. Their price point can vary widely depending on size, material, and embellishments. Similar to the velvet clutch, the price often mirrors the sequin bag's cost, reflecting the quality of materials and craftsmanship. The choice between a quilted and sequin bag depends on the desired level of sparkle and the overall aesthetic preference.
